Ms06088 Lake Dam in Lafayette, Mississippi, is a privately owned structure regulated by the Mississippi Department of Environmental Quality.

The dam, classified as an earth dam with a buttress core, stands at a height of 18 feet and has a storage capacity of 63 acre-feet. The primary purpose of this dam is for recreation, with a surface area of 5 acres for water activities.
Despite being categorized as having a low hazard potential, the dam is considered to have a moderate risk level (3) based on a risk assessment. The dam features an uncontrolled spillway and has not been rated for its condition assessment. While there have been no recent inspections or updates on emergency preparedness measures, the dam continues to provide recreational opportunities for the local community.
